If you’re looking to hire a Jersey City roofer, it is important to know that not all roofers are created equally. Your roof is a key aspect of your house or business, so it’s imperative that you choose a reputable and professional Jersey City roofer for a quality job that doesn’t need to be redone down the road. While you may be tempted to save some money on significant investment like a roof, the saying goes, taking the lowest bidder on the market will often cost you considerably more time and money in the long run. Below are some things to think about when looking for a reliable Jersey City roofer:

Jersey City Roofer | Local is Usually Better:

There is technically nothing wrong with hiring a national firm. However, working with a local NJ roofing contractor gives you additional benefits. For example, a local roofer understands local weather patterns and how to create a roof that is built well for your area in particular. If you call with a question or concern, you’re more likely to talk to a real person rather than a call center or representative who doesn’t know what’s going on. Additionally, the owner and management team is located nearby, which insures the roofing team is always on top of their game.

Northern NJ Roofing Contractor | Check Additional Services:

Spend some time reviewing the services a roofing company offers. Do they only take on residential projects or do they have experience with commercial jobs as well? Find out if they offer repairs and maintenance too, which can help you get more quality years of use from an existing roof.

Roofer in Jersey City | Experience:

Experience is important. Find out how long a Jersey City roofing contractor has been in business and see if roofing is their specialty or just something they also do in addition to other core services. With experience comes expertise. Plus, when you work with a company that has a history of performance, you are able to find reviews and recommendations of existing customers

Hudson County Roofing Company | Customer Service:

Finally, don’t be afraid to call or email a roofer and discuss your needs. A good sign a company is the right fit is that they are willing to answer your questions and work with you from a customer service standpoint.

Jersey City Roof Replacement | Check Qualifications:

A Jersey City roofing company that takes the time and puts in the effort to be recognized by industry qualifications shows you they are motivated to be the best in the business.

 Jersey City Roof Repair | Licensed & Insured:

Hiring a Jersey City roofing contractor without the proper license can cause you problems. You, as the homeowner, can be made liable for any accidents. Therefore, you should hire a contractor who is legally licensed to operate in your state. Also, you should ask for a proof of insurance before hiring a roofer. Make sure that the contractor’s insurance policy includes workers’ compensation to cover potential injuries the roofer might incur while working on your project.
